Childcare management software provider Xplor has confirmed that it has agreed to acquire New Zealand based childcare administration management software provider Discover, in its first significant international acquisition in education. 

 

Discover, founded in 2016, currently serves around 1,500 child care providers across all aspects of New Zealand’s early years sector including long day care, kindergartens and home based care (family day care) providing an end to end management solution that includes enrolments, waitlists, rostering and ratios, visitor tracking, inquiries and marketing, payments and more. 

 

The acquisition will see Xplor gain a foothold in the NZ market for the first time and provide a platform to integrate its current Playground, Home and Space apps into the Discover ecosystem. 

 

“The addition of Discover to the Xplor family makes our education lineup even better, and will bring free apps enabling centres to better connect with families, technology helping educators to deliver high-quality education, and a new marketplace to drive greater occupancy for childcare centres,” Mark Woodland, CEO of Education for Xplor outlined. 

 

“Xplor’s deep commitment to educators, children, families and the early education sector is something special, and we’re excited to be bringing these new solutions to our customers and their families,” said Ewart MacLucas, Founder and CEO of Discover.

 

Post the acquisition, Xplor, which was purchased by New Zealand based payments company TSG in 2020 and currently operates within the Education vertical of the larger business, will have more than 8,500 customers across its three brands, namely, Xplor, QikKids and now Discover. 

 

“We’re bringing together these extraordinary teams so we can continue to build the most innovative, world-class, early education products and services, and give more children access to a wide range of education options,” Mr Woodland added.
